0. Do we need a privacy policy? — Assessment
Yes — one is legally required. KONIMO is a company established in Cyprus (an EU member state) and we process personal data of individuals (crew members, vendors, producers, and people listed in our directory). The EU General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R), the Cyprus data-protection law implementing it (Law 125(I)/2018), and the ePrivacy rules therefore apply, with the Office of the Commissioner for Personal Data Protection of Cyprus as our supervisory authority. We act as a data controller. A transparent privacy notice (GDPR Arts. 13–14) is mandatory, and two features of our processing make it especially important:
- We publish rich personal data — names, photographs, CVs, contact details, credits.
- We create directory listings from public sources for people who have not signed up ("unclaimed" listings), which triggers the Art. 14 obligations (notice to people whose data we did not collect from them) and a clear right to object/erase.
This policy discharges those obligations.

4. Directory listings created from public sources ("unclaimed" listings)
Some listings were created by us from publicly available sources to make the directory useful, before the person or business signed up. Where we did so we record the source.
- Your rights here are the same as for any personal data (§8). In particular, you can object to this processing and ask us to erase the listing.
- The Platform supports a removal-requested state and a claim flow: you can claim a listing that is about you (and then control it), or request its removal.
- To claim or request removal, use the claim / removal option in the Platform, or write to us by post at our registered address. We will action valid requests promptly and, in any event, within the time limits in §8.
- Because we obtained this data from a source other than you, this section together with §2.6 also serves as the notice required by GDPR Art. 14.

6. International transfers
Some processors process data outside the EU/EEA — in particular US-based providers such as Vercel, Cloudflare, Google, Upstash, Sentry and Resend. Where that happens, transfers are protected by appropriate safeguards under GDPR Chapter V — the European Commission's Standard Contractual Clauses and/or the EU–US Data Privacy Framework where the provider is certified. Our database (Neon) is hosted in the EU/EEA (Frankfurt), so core account and profile data stays in the EU at rest. You can ask us for details of the safeguards for a specific provider.
7. Cookies and similar technologies
We keep cookies to the minimum:
- Strictly necessary — authentication/session. When you sign in we set a secure session cookie (NextAuth, JWT-based) so you stay logged in. This is essential to provide the service and does not require consent.
- Security / anti-bot. Cloudflare Turnstile may set limited, short-lived storage needed to run the anti-bot check on certain forms. Used only for security, not tracking.
- Analytics — cookieless. Cloudflare Web Analytics measures aggregate traffic without cookies and without tracking you across sites.
We do not use advertising or cross-site tracking cookies. Because we set only strictly-necessary and cookieless technologies, no cookie-consent banner is currently required; if we introduce any non-essential cookies in future, we will ask for your consent first via a cookie banner. Full detail, including cookie names, is in our Cookie Policy (at /cookies).
8. Your rights
Under the GDPR you have the right to: access your data; rectify inaccurate data; erase your data ("right to be forgotten"); restrict or object to processing (including objecting to legitimate-interests processing and to any direct marketing); data portability; and to withdraw consent at any time where we rely on it (without affecting prior processing).
- You can exercise many of these directly in the Platform (edit or delete your profile/listings, delete your account). For anything else, write to us by post at our registered address, or contact us through the Platform.
- We respond within one month (extendable by two further months for complex requests, with notice). We may need to verify your identity first.
- Note on deletion: when you delete content or your account, related rows are removed by cascade, but we may retain limited data where the law requires it or to defend legal claims — for example admin audit-log entries (which intentionally survive account deletion for accountability) and routine backups, which are overwritten on a rolling cycle.
Complaints. You can complain to the Cyprus supervisory authority — the Office of the Commissioner for Personal Data Protection (https://www.dataprotection.gov.cy) — or to the authority in your EU country of residence. We'd appreciate the chance to resolve it first.
9. How long we keep data
We keep personal data only as long as we need it for the purposes above:
- Account and profile/listing data: for as long as your account is active, and deleted (or anonymised) on account deletion, subject to the retention exceptions in §8.
- Booking, message and review data: kept while relevant to the parties and for up to 24 months after the related booking closes, then deleted — longer only where needed to defend a live legal claim (up to the applicable limitation period).
- Unclaimed listings: removed on a valid removal/objection request (§4), otherwise retained while the directory purpose applies.
- Security/rate-limit data: transient — counters expire within minutes to hours.
- Error logs: kept for up to 90 days (the provider's diagnostic retention window), then purged.
- Admin audit logs: retained for accountability for 24 months.
Some records may be kept longer where the law requires it or to establish, exercise or defend legal claims (contractual-claim limitation periods in Cyprus can run to several years).
